Event Groups are part of the Adverse Events Module within the Results Section. They provide a way to organize and summarize adverse event data by grouping related events together.

Each Event Group typically represents a category or class of adverse events and includes statistical information such as the number of participants affected and at risk for different event types: deaths, serious events, and other events.

Event Group path is as follows:

Study -> Results Section -> Adverse Events Module -> Event Group

Title: Unified Protocol for Adolescents (UP-A)
Description: Participants will be treated with the Unified Protocol for the Treatment of Emotional Disorders in Adolescence (UP-A). Their clinicians will also receive feedback using the Youth Outcomes Questionnaire feedback system, consisting of youth and caregiver progress measures. The UP-A is an emotion-focused, transdiagnostic approach for adolescents (ages 12-18) with a primary emotional disorder. Clinicians present all skills in the context of the emotions most salient to presenting concerns and adolescent/caregiver conceptualizations of treatment needs, thereby personalizing treatment. The UP-A is delivered in 8-21 weekly sessions, with clinician flexibility regarding the sequencing and depth with which various sections are presented to clients and caregivers, as well as the emotions targeted during the course of the intervention.
